COITUS AND ANTEPARTUM HAEMORRHAGE

BJOG: An International Journal of Obstetrics & Gynaecology, 1981
SummaryThe relationship of coitus to antepartum haemorrhage was explored in a longitudinal study of 56 568 pregnancies. The frequency of the haemorrhages was 19/1000 births when women reported no recent coitus compared with 30/1000 when there had been recent coitus (p <0·001). [Parametrial coitus].

Nederlands tijdschrift voor geneeskunde, 1993
We saw an 18-year-old female patient with a practically imperforated and thickened hymen who, during an attempt at intercourse, suffered traumatic penetration in the right parametrium, parallel to the vagina. The hymen was opened further. The girl recovered completely.
